1. The Shift Towards Electric and Hybrid Sedans in 2025
The shift towards electric and hybrid sedans in 2025 is more than just a trend—it is a response to pressing environmental concerns and changing consumer demands. As governments around the world implement stricter environmental regulations, and as climate change becomes an increasingly urgent issue, the automotive industry is moving towards greener alternatives. Electric vehicles (EVs) and hybrid cars are gaining traction as they offer significant reductions in carbon emissions, making them crucial to the future of mobility.
One of the primary reasons electric and hybrid sedans are gaining popularity is advancements in battery technology. The range of electric vehicles has increased dramatically, with many models now capable of driving over 300 miles on a single charge. This improvement in range, coupled with faster charging infrastructure, has made electric sedans much more practical for everyday use. Additionally, the development of hybrid powertrains that combine internal combustion engines with electric motors allows for extended range and fuel efficiency, making hybrid sedans a versatile choice for consumers who may not yet be ready to fully embrace electric vehicles.
Automakers are responding to this demand by accelerating the development of electric and hybrid sedans. Companies like Tesla, BMW, Audi, and Mercedes-Benz are leading the charge with innovative new models that offer sustainable driving solutions without compromising on performance. By 2025, it is expected that the electric and hybrid sedan market will have grown significantly, offering consumers more choices and making eco-friendly sedans more accessible than ever before.
2. Eco-Friendly Driving Without Sacrificing Luxury
One of the key concerns for consumers considering electric or hybrid vehicles is whether they will have to sacrifice luxury, comfort, or performance. This concern is understandable—luxury cars are traditionally associated with high-end materials, advanced technology, and superior performance. However, in recent years, automakers have been focused on ensuring that their green sedans deliver not only on sustainability but also on luxury.
Today’s electric and hybrid sedans offer all the comforts and technological innovations you would expect from a premium vehicle. For instance, the interiors of electric sedans are equipped with luxurious materials, such as leather-free upholstery, high-quality textiles, and sustainably sourced woods. These vehicles also feature advanced infotainment systems, personalized climate control, and premium sound systems, creating a driving experience that rivals that of traditional luxury sedans.
Performance-wise, electric and hybrid sedans are designed to deliver a thrilling driving experience. Electric motors provide instant torque, allowing these vehicles to accelerate quickly and smoothly. In fact, many high-end electric sedans like the Tesla Model S and Audi e-tron GT can outperform their gas-powered counterparts in terms of speed and acceleration. Additionally, the absence of a traditional internal combustion engine means that electric sedans offer a quieter and more serene driving experience, contributing to an overall sense of refinement.
Furthermore, hybrid sedans combine the best of both worlds—offering the convenience and range of a gasoline engine with the fuel efficiency and low emissions of an electric motor. This allows drivers to experience the luxury and power of a traditional sedan while reducing their environmental footprint.

3. The Leading Models That Combine Performance and Sustainability
As the demand for electric and hybrid sedans grows, automakers have introduced a wide range of models that balance performance with sustainability. Some of the leading models in the market are redefining what it means to drive a luxury vehicle while contributing to a greener future.
Tesla Model S
The Tesla Model S has become synonymous with electric luxury and performance. With a range of up to 370 miles on a single charge, the Model S is one of the longest-range electric sedans available. It also boasts exceptional performance, with the Plaid version capable of accelerating from 0 to 60 mph in under two seconds—making it one of the fastest production cars in the world. The Model S also offers a minimalist, high-tech interior with a large touchscreen interface that controls almost every aspect of the vehicle.
BMW i4
The BMW i4 is the brand’s first fully electric sedan and combines the performance BMW is known for with zero-emissions driving. With a range of over 300 miles and a 0-60 mph time of just 3.7 seconds, the i4 is designed for those who want both power and sustainability. The i4 features BMW’s signature driving dynamics, an intuitive infotainment system, and a luxurious interior with high-quality materials. It’s a great option for eco-conscious drivers who don’t want to compromise on performance.
Audi e-tron GT
The Audi e-tron GT is a performance-oriented electric sedan that offers both speed and sustainability. With up to 637 horsepower in the RS model, the e-tron GT accelerates quickly and delivers a thrilling driving experience. The e-tron GT also features a sophisticated, luxurious interior with high-end materials and advanced technology, making it a top contender in the electric luxury sedan market. Audi’s focus on performance is evident in its handling, as the e-tron GT offers precise steering and excellent grip, making it a joy to drive.
Mercedes-Benz EQS
The Mercedes-Benz EQS is the brand’s flagship electric sedan and represents the pinnacle of luxury and sustainability. With a range of over 350 miles, the EQS offers long-distance travel without compromising on comfort or performance. The EQS features a plush, high-tech interior with sustainable materials like vegan leather and FSC-certified wood. It also offers a suite of advanced technology, including an augmented reality head-up display and a massive touchscreen interface that spans the entire dashboard.
Polestar 2
Polestar, a performance-focused electric brand spun off from Volvo, offers the Polestar 2—a sleek, high-performance electric sedan that is as stylish as it is sustainable. The Polestar 2 features a dual-motor configuration for all-wheel drive performance, with a range of over 250 miles. The interior is minimalist and Scandinavian-inspired, with a focus on sustainability through the use of recycled materials. The Polestar 2 also boasts an advanced infotainment system powered by Android, allowing for seamless integration of Google services.
4. How Sedans Are Becoming Greener Without Losing Style
As electric and hybrid sedans become more popular, automakers are finding innovative ways to make these vehicles even greener, without sacrificing the style and performance that consumers expect. Sustainability is no longer just about reducing emissions—it also involves minimizing the environmental impact of manufacturing processes, materials, and the vehicle’s lifecycle.
One of the ways automakers are making sedans greener is by using lightweight materials. Reducing the weight of a vehicle improves fuel efficiency and extends the range of electric vehicles. Many modern sedans are made with lightweight aluminum, carbon fiber, and composite materials, which help reduce the overall carbon footprint of the car.
In addition, automakers are increasingly turning to sustainable materials for the interiors of their vehicles. High-quality vegan leather, recycled fabrics, and sustainable woods are being used to create luxurious, environmentally friendly cabins. Brands like Tesla, BMW, and Mercedes-Benz have all introduced vehicles with interiors made from eco-friendly materials, offering consumers the luxury they desire while reducing the environmental impact of production.
Another important trend in green sedans is the shift toward renewable energy in manufacturing. Many automakers are now powering their factories with renewable energy sources like wind and solar power, reducing the carbon footprint associated with vehicle production. For example, Tesla’s Gigafactory is powered by renewable energy, making the production of its electric vehicles even more sustainable.
In terms of style, electric and hybrid sedans are becoming increasingly sleek and aerodynamic. Designers are focusing on reducing drag and improving the vehicle’s efficiency without compromising on visual appeal. This has resulted in sedans that not only look futuristic but are also optimized for performance and energy efficiency.
